Summary: Andi Grant adores her 6-year-old brother Daniel, a "miracle child" who fell down a mine shaft and survived. Now, people regularly come to him for blessings and healings (which sometimes seem to work), but Andi is skeptical. She’s horrified by his exploitation and wants her brother to have a normal childhood. With the help of her once-and-maybe-future boyfriend Jeff, she devises a plan so dramatic that it will stop the attention on Daniel forever: an "Anti-Miracle" that will unravel with the slightest examination of the facts, and cast doubt on Daniel's powers forever.
As her plan comes together, a stalker draws closer, and the clock ticks toward Daniel's star turn, Andi finds herself wrestling with her own beliefs in faith and her brother, and wondering if what she really needs is . . . a miracle. Author Information: Neil Connelly is a professor of English at McNeeseStateUniversity in Louisiana, where he conducts the fiction writing workshop in the MFA program. His first novel, St. Michael’s Scales (AAL, 2002), received a starred review from Publishers Weekly.
